About the Role
We are looking for a CRM System Administrator who will be responsible for managing, optimizing, and supporting our CRM platform. The ideal candidate will ensure smooth functioning of Sales operations, HR workflows, automation, reporting, and overall user experience. The candidate should have experience of working on CRM app like (Salesforce, Bizom etc).
This role requires strong functional understanding, hands-on configuration experience, and the ability to collaborate with cross-functional teams including Sales & Marketing, HR, Management and Integration Partner's team.
Job Descrption
CRM Administration
- Manage and maintain CRM users, profiles, roles, permission sets, and security settings.
- Customize and configure CRM objects, fields, page layouts, record types, validation rules, and flows.
- Create and maintain sales workflows.
- Automate tasks using Flows, Assignment Rules, Auto-Response Rules, Approvals, and Workflow Rules.
- Build dashboards and reports for Sales/HR leadership.
- Ensure data accuracy and perform regular data deduplication and clean-up.
- Manage integrations.
Sales Process Management
- Configure Beat Management, Visit Management & Expense Mgmt.
- Support Incentive, target setting, and performance reporting.
- Enable automation for follow-ups, reminders.
- Work with Sales team to understand business needs and convert them into Salesforce solutions.
HR Process Administration
- Configure and manage HR-related objects and workflows (Attendance, Leave Management).
- Maintain employee records within Salesforce.
- Support automation of HR workflows such as approvals, notifications, and employee data updates.
- Maintain role-based access to ensure HR confidentiality and compliance.
- Provide reports to HR such as headcount, attendance summar, attrition, etc.
User Support & Training
- Provide day-to-day support to Salesforce users.
- Conduct periodic trainings for Sales and HR teams.
- Create training materials, SOPs, and documentation for internal use.
- Monitor system adoption and recommend improvements.
Data & Compliance
- Ensure data quality, security, and compliance with company policies.
- Manage data imports and exports using Data Loader / Data Import Wizard.
- Establish data governance processes for HR and Sales modules.
